With “Morbius” delayed months and “The 355” set to bomb this weekend with a $4.3 million third-place opening, the only real major new theatrical release in January is the fifth “Scream” which looks set to clean up.

Despite the omicron variant surge and some markets locking down, Paramount Pictures is still pushing forward with a release and with good reason it seems.

Early projections are the film will score a domestic opening weekend of $35-40 million for the four-day Martin Luther King holiday weekend.

The highest opening prior to this was “Scream 3” which debuted to $34.7 million back in 2000 on a standard Friday-Sunday.

Helmed by Matt Bettinelli-Olpin and Tyler Gillett (“Ready or Not”), word of mouth from early screenings the other day is very good – painting the film as the best since the first two.

“Scream” is set to debut on January 14th.
